    YOUR ROLE:

    This position is responsible for producing clinical and operational business intelligence (BI) from many complex data sources, using various analytic methods. The Healthcare Data Analyst provides guidance and advice regarding the availability and validity of data to answer questions regarding organizational and provider performance. The Healthcare Data Analyst provides interpretation of trends and drivers of performance and evaluates the effect of improvement projects.

     

    SPECIFIC DUTIES

    • Conduct routine and exploratory analysis to describe performance, evaluate programs/projects. Serves as an internal consultant for identifying improvement opportunities and potential strategic opportunities.
    • Apply advanced analysis techniques to generate insights about drivers, correlations, historical trends, and predictions.
    • Generate BI reports to assist with decision-making, help leaders interpret and use reports and dashboards effectively, and provide innovative data visualizations that promote understanding and decision-making around key issues.
    • Collaborate with IT, Quality Management, and Finance teams to ensure NWHS’ raw information assets contain high-quality data that can be used for effective reporting and decision-making.
    • Remain informed of best practices, national and state trends, tools, data sources, and techniques in the field of data, analytics, and business intelligence in the healthcare industry. Maintains thorough understanding of current and future performance measurement requirements from regulatory agencies.

     

    QUALIFICATIONS

    • Bachelor’s degree in Business Information Systems, Computer Science, Data Analytics, or related field with coursework in quantitative analysis.
    • 3-5 years of analysis and reporting experience in an ambulatory, primary care medical group, or community health center environment.
    • Knowledge and experience with SQL and PowerBI, Tableau, or an analytics automation platform such as Alteryx.
    • Knowledge and experience using statistical analysis.
    • Knowledge of healthcare data sources, concepts, and metrics.
    • Experience working within a health center or clinical setting.

Salem /ˈseɪləm/ is the capital of the U.S. state of Oregon, and the county seat of Marion County. It is located in the center of the Willamette Valley alongside the Willamette River, which runs north through the city. The river forms the boundary between Marion and Polk counties, and the city neighborhood of West Salem is in Polk County. Salem was founded in 1842, became the capital of the Oregon Territory in 1851, and was incorporated in 1857.
